Transaction 2354804ac0119a79a2fb01e29b80de0ee88843ddb9e854426e993e4ea6ffb60a
1 Input
1 Output
-
2354804ac0119a79a2fb01e29b80de0ee88843ddb9e854426e993e4ea6ffb60a:0
- value
- 12649978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cbfe141a757084eb597a743127d0532131d1459 OP_EQUAL
- address
- 3QjS4wAmyzuahiwLjVNsdThaqv8mXTjAqW